> You mean, the "sharp" anti-aliasing mode? If that's it, no, it's not
> possible. When you are dealing with text, you are dependent on each
> user's configurations. If they use Macs, the text will be perfectly
> anti-aliased. If they use Windows, they may see jagged text or "sharp"
> text.
